(DB) Psalms 55 : 1 {To the chief Musician. On stringed instruments: an instruction. Of David.} Give ear to my prayer, O God; and hide not thyself from my supplication.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 2 Attend unto me, and answer me: I wander about in my plaint, and I moan aloud,
(DB) Psalms 55 : 3 Because of the voice of the enemy; because of the oppression of the wicked: for they cast iniquity upon me, and in anger they persecute me.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 4 My heart is writhing within me, and the terrors of death are fallen upon me.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 5 Fear and trembling are come upon me, and horror hath overwhelmed me.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 6 And I said, Oh that I had wings like a dove! I would fly away, and be at rest;
(DB) Psalms 55 : 7 Behold, I would flee afar off, I would lodge in the wilderness; Selah;
(DB) Psalms 55 : 8 I would hasten my escape from the stormy wind, from the tempest.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 9 Swallow them up, Lord; divide their tongue: for I have seen violence and strife in the city.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 10 Day and night they go about it upon the walls thereof; and iniquity and mischief are in the midst of it.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 11 Perversities are in the midst thereof; and oppression and deceit depart not from its streets.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 12 For it is not an enemy that hath reproached me then could I have borne it; neither is it he that hateth me that hath magnified himself against me then would I have hidden myself from him;
(DB) Psalms 55 : 13 But it was thou, a man mine equal, mine intimate, my familiar friend. ...
(DB) Psalms 55 : 14 We who held sweet intercourse together. To the house of God we walked amid the throng.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 15 Let death seize upon them, let them go down alive into Sheol. For wickedness is in their dwellings, in their midst.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 16 As for me, unto God will I call; and Jehovah will save me.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 17 Evening, and morning, and at noon, will I pray and moan aloud; and he will hear my voice.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 18 He hath redeemed my soul in peace from the battle against me: for there were many about me.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 19 ùGod will hear, and afflict them: he that is seated of old, (Selah) ... because there is no change in them, and they fear not God.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 20 He hath put forth his hands against such as are at peace with him; he hath profaned his covenant.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 21 Smooth were the milky words of his mouth, but his heart was war; his words were softer than oil, yet are they drawn swords.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 22 Cast thy burden upon Jehovah, and he will sustain thee: he will never suffer the righteous to be moved.
(DB) Psalms 55 : 23 And thou, O God, wilt bring them down into the pit of destruction: bloody and deceitful men shall not live out half their days. But as for me, I will confide in thee.
